Easy Meatball Stuffed Shells Recipe
Quick, Easy Delicious Dinner! Shells Stuffed with Meatballs then Smothered in Spaghetti Sauce and Cheese!
Prep Time15 minutes mins
Cook Time40 minutes mins
Total Time55 minutes mins
Course: Main Course
Cuisine: American
Servings: 6 servings
Calories: 719kcal
- 36 uncooked jumbo pasta shells
- 1 24 oz jar spaghetti sauce
- 36 frozen fully cooked Italian style meatballs thawed
- 2 c. 4 State Sargento Cheddar Cheese
- 3 garlic cloves minced
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
Prepare shells according to package directions. Drain and rinse in cold water.
Spray a 13x9 in. baking dish with non-stick cooking spray. Spread 1/2 c. spaghetti sauce on the bottom of the dish. Spread garlic over the spaghetti sauce.
Fill each shell with meatball and place in baking dish. Top with remaining sauce and sprinkle cheese over the top.
Cover dish with tinfoil and bake 35 minutes. Uncover and bake an additional 3-5 minutes longer until cheese is bubbly and melted.
